Coverage.com is an online insurance comparison marketplace that helps consumers shop for auto, home, condo, and renters coverage rather than underwriting policies itself. Visitors answer a few questions about their needs and receive tailored options from a range of partner insurance carriers, and can schedule consultations with licensed agents to complete a purchase. A Red Ventures company, it earns revenue through advertising and affiliate compensation from the insurers it features, which can influence how products are displayed. What sets Coverage.com apart is its role as an independent comparison platform that presents multiple carriers side by side, pairing self-service quoting tools with access to agents rather than selling a single company's products. The goal is to make buying insurance simpler and more transparent by helping shoppers weigh options and find coverage suited to their situation.
